#113FEF Hex Color Code

#113FEF

The Hexadecimal Color #113FEF is a contrast shade of Royal Blue. #113FEF RGB value is rgb(17, 63, 239). RGB Color Model of #113FEF consists of 6% red, 24% green and 93% blue. HSL color Mode of #113FEF has 228°(degrees) Hue, 87% Saturation and 50% Lightness. #113FEF color has an wavelength of 476.44444n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#113FEF is #3366F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#113FEF is #14E. The Closest Color to #113FEF is #4169E1. Official Name of #113FEF Hex Code is Blue.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#113FEF is 93 Cyan 74 Magenta 0 Yellow 6 Black and #113FEF CMY is 93, 74,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#113FEF is hsl(228,87,50,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(228, 93, 94).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#113FEF is 17.58, 9.9, 82.63.
Hex8 Value of #113FEF is #113FEFFF. Decimal Value of #113FEF is 1130479 and Octal Value of #113FEF is 4237757. Binary Value of #113FEF is 10001, 111111, 11101111 and Android of #113FEF is 4279320559 / 0xff113fef.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#113FEF is 0.16, 0.09, 0.09 and YIQ Color Space of #113FEF is 69.31, -83.9602, 45.0422.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#113FEF is 3.72, 4.94, 81.45.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#113FEF is 37.66, 53.58, -89.91.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#113FEF is 37.66, -13.7, -123.93.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#113FEF is 37.66, 104.66, 300.79. Hunter Lab variable of #113FEF is 31.46, 44.67, -133.68.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#113FEF

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
